In just over a year, Nik Forsberg and Sarah LaPonte have actually transformed their Nordic-meets Appalachian seafood fever dream right into one of the places with the hardest tables to snag in Pittsburgh. They supply a menu that reads like an attempt, and eats like a revelation.
And then then there's the roast chicken, a dish that I didn't stop discussing for days after I had it for the first time. Perfectly roasted chicken, lacquered with lingonberry sauce and paired with farmer's cheese, so absurdly gorgeous, it ought to be framed and not eaten. (Yet you need to definitely consume it.) Fet-Fisk is swaggering, effortlessly hip, and (frankly) cooler than me.

You should do the exact same. 4786 Liberty Ave. PICTURE BY LAURA PETRILLA There was a time when Gi-Jin was the buzziest new restaurant in the area. The type of area you namedrop in conversations, where appointments were flexes and the low light (and high layout) made every night seem like an occasion.
From Richard DeShantz Restaurant Team, Gi-Jin is small, dark and intimate, the type of place where you lean in close to talk with a stranger at the bar and wind up sharing your life story over way too much purpose. It's sleek without being rigid, cool without trying also hard. And the sushi is still some of the most effective in the city.
The nigiri is immaculate; the chef's choice is a workout in trust awarded with King Salmon, Kanpachi or a fragile Madai, each crowned with something like cut marinated peppers or a blob of wasabi, and simply the appropriate flourish. The dynamite crab is a must. It's a burst of structure and warmth and integrates in a deliciously, sneakingly hot means.

238 Spahr St. 412-744-9290 PICTURE BY LAURA PETRILLA Morcilla is the kind of place that never obtains old. Nearly a years in, this Lawrenceville staple is still one of the most amazing restaurants in Pittsburgh, and still pulling off a trick that very few can: the art of reinvention without losing the essence of what made it excellent in the initial area.
